Verse BSB Berean Standard Bible WEB World English Bible
For the choirmaster. A Psalm of the sons of Korah. Hear this, all you peoples ; listen, all inhabitants of the world,
> Hear this, all you peoples . Listen, all you inhabitants of the world,
both low and high, rich and poor alike .
Both low and high, Rich and poor together .
My mouth will impart wisdom, and the meditation of my heart will bring understanding.
My mouth will speak words of wisdom. My heart shall utter understanding.
I will incline my ear to a proverb ; I will express my riddle with the harp :
I will incline my ear to a proverb . I will open my riddle on the harp .
Why should I fear in times of trouble , when wicked usurpers surround me?
Why should I fear in the days of evil , When iniquity at my heels surrounds me?
They trust in their wealth and boast in their great riches .
Those who trust in their wealth , And boast in the multitude of their riches --
No man can possibly redeem his brother or pay his ransom to God.
None of them can by any means redeem his brother , Nor give God a ransom for him .
For the redemption of his soul is costly, and never can payment suffice ,
For the redemption of their life is costly, No payment is ever enough ,
that he should live on forever and not see decay .
That he should live on forever , That he should not see corruption .
For it is clear that wise men die , and the foolish and the senseless both perish and leave their wealth to others.
For he sees that wise men die ; Likewise the fool and the senseless perish , And leave their wealth to others.
Their graves are their eternal homes— their dwellings for endless generations even though their lands were their namesakes .
Their inward thought is that their houses will endure forever, And their dwelling places to all generations . They name their lands after themselves .
But a man, despite his wealth , cannot endure ; he is like the beasts that perish.
But man, despite his riches , doesn't endure . He is like the animals that perish.
This is the fate of the self-confident and their followers who endorse their sayings. Selah
This is the destiny of those who are foolish, And of those who approve their sayings. Selah .
Like sheep they are destined for Sheol. Death will be their shepherd. The upright will rule them in the morning , and their form will decay in Sheol, far from their lofty abode .
They are appointed as a flock for Sheol. Death shall be their shepherd. The upright shall have dominion over them in the morning . Their beauty shall decay in Sheol, Far from their mansion .
But God will redeem my life from Sheol, for He will surely take me to Himself . Selah
But God will redeem my soul from the power of Sheol, For he will receive me. Selah .
Do not be amazed when a man grows rich, when the splendor of his house increases .
Don't be afraid when a man is made rich, When the glory of his house is increased .
For when he dies , he will carry nothing away ; his abundance will not follow him down .
For when he dies he shall carry nothing away . His glory shall not descend after him.
Though in his lifetime he blesses his soul and men praise you when you prosper—
Though while he lived he blessed his soul -- And men praise you when you do well for yourself--
he will join the generation of his fathers , who will never see the light of day .
He shall go to the generation of his fathers . They shall never see the light.
A man who has riches without understanding is like the beasts that perish.
A man who has riches without understanding , Is like the animals that perish.
